I have two pre-tax deductions set up, which work fine for getting the money to the proper accounts. The problem is, no matter how I try to set them up, only one shows up as reducing my gross income in my tax planner or tax summary report. Both accounts are set up as pre-tax accounts.

I tried setting up the paycheck as a regular split transaction, but then neither works in the tax planner.

My workaround is to make an adjustment in the tax planner.

I think you'd want the deduction to be assigned the same Tax Line Item as the Gross ... to reduce the amount of the Gross.

If one deduction is being treated correctly, but the other not; make the incorrect deduction look like the correct one.

If these deductions are transfers to a tax-deferred account, I think it's likely that the Tax Line Item is assigned to the transfers into the tax-deferred account (which are categories). You can see which transfer categories have Tax Line Items assigned by looking in the Category List - transfer categories are at the end of the list.

To assign a tax line item to a transfer category; see the "Set tax attributes" choice in the "Options" button on the Account Attributes pane on the Overview tab of the tax-deferred account.
